Saturday, June 30
Mass Start from the Oregon State Capitol
Meander through the friendly communities and lush fields and orchards of the Willamette Valley with stops at local fruit stands and markets.
Last Rest Stop closes at 3:30 PM

    Short Ride 19 miles Route and Cue Sheet
    Medium Ride 47 miles Route and Cue Sheet
    Long Ride 77 miles Route and Cue Sheet

Sunday, July 1
Explore the valley to the south passing wineries, vineyards, and berry farms.
First Rest Stop opens at 8:30 AM
Last Rest Stop closes at 3:00 PM

    Short Ride 35 miles Route and Cue Sheet
    Medium Ride 53 miles Route and Cue Sheet
    Long Ride 48 miles
(shorter but more hills)
Route and Cue Sheet
    “Torture Chamber” Ride 52 hilly miles Route and Cue Sheet

Take an additional, short ride down to the World Beat Festival at Riverfront Park. Tandem-friendly bike racks will be available, and along with the festival, the park is home to Salem’s Riverfront Carousel and A.C. Gilbert’s Discovery Village. Just a few blocks from our Willamette University venue and great for the kids!
